Is it possible to have Prime calculate the inverse of a number mod(m)?
Example: the inverse of 3 mod 14 = 5


RE: modulo calculation: inverse of a number - parisse - 02-11-2016 05:24 PM

The class of x in Z/nZ is represented by x %% n, you can do arithmetic operations on these objects (including polynomials having them as coefficients).
a:=(3 %% 14)^-1
The class residue is represented with x between -n/2 and n/2.
Use %% 0 to extract the integer (for example a %% 0 will return 5 here).

Also capable of finding square roots modulo, eg

SQRT(84%%(541*101)) = 24911

In CAS environment actuate toolbox key, scroll to %, "enter, remove () from input line", repeat the operations in quotes & you have %%.


RE: modulo calculation: inverse of a number - Tim Wessman - 02-11-2016 08:09 PM

Easier probably - do SHIFT CHARS (the Vars key shift function) - and tap on the % sign, tap ECHO at the bottom of the screen twice, and then press ENTER. I probably should add % to the quick char menu on shift 9 too...


Side note - we will most likely by REMOVING the current %( ) function and replacing it with something like %PER( ) or similar in order to eliminate the need for the double %% thing for CAS modulo (name conflict).
